Apply Bem Program promotes free training

Arysta LifeScience's Aplique Bem Program promotes free training in SP, MG, MS, MT, PR and SC during the month of May

27.04.2016 | 20:59 (UTC -3)
Fernanda Lelles

The agenda of the Apply Bem Program - an initiative by Arysta LifeScience in partnership with the Campinas Agronomic Institute (IAC), which travels across Brazil to disseminate good practices, the correct application of agrochemicals and the use of Personal Protective Equipment (PPE) in Agriculture passes through 6 states. During the month of May, farmers in the states of São Paulo, Minas Gerais, Mato Grosso do Sul, Mato Grosso, Paraná and Santa Catarina will receive training.

“The training is very beneficial to the producer, as the techniques and information transmitted help to build an increasingly responsible and sustainable agriculture. Precision in the use of agrochemicals becomes a productive differentiator, guaranteeing opportunities for improvements and economic advantages for farmers, as it minimizes waste”, highlights Arysta LifeScience Registration Manager, Líria Hosoe.

The Apply Bem Program has already covered more than 800 thousand km and more than 49 thousand people have been served. In 2014, the Aplique Bem program received an important reinforcement, the 3rd Mobile Tech, which enabled even broader access to cities and regions. “Investments and dedication from the Arysta team have contributed to the fact that, over the years, the Aplique Bem program has been recognized and accredited as a unique proposal, which takes information to where rural workers are”, concludes Líria.
